American Electric Power Company, Inc., a New York corporation (the “Company”), confirms its agreement with each of Barclays Capital Inc., BofA Securities, Inc., Citigroup Global Markets Inc. Mizuho Securities USA LLC, MUFG Securities Americas Inc., Scotia Capital (USA) Inc. and Wells Fargo Securities, LLC, as agent and/or principal (each an “Agent” and collectively, the “Agents”) and Barclays Bank PLC, Bank of America, N.A., Citibank, N.A., Mizuho Markets Americas LLC, MUFG Securities EMEA plc, The Bank of Nova Scotia and Wells Fargo Bank, National Association, as forward purchaser (each a “Forward Purchaser” and collectively, the “Forward Purchasers”), with respect to the issuance and sale from time to time by the Company, in the manner and subject to the terms and conditions described below in this Distribution Agreement (this “Agreement”), of shares (the “Shares”) of common stock, $6.50 par value per share (the “Common Stock”), of the Company having an aggregate Gross Sales Price (as defined in Section 2(b) below) of up to $1,700,000,000 (the “Maximum Amount”) on the terms and conditions set forth in this Agreement. Such shares are hereinafter collectively referred to as the “Shares” and are described in the Prospectus referred to below.
The Company has filed with the Securities and Exchange Commission (the “Commission”) a registration statement on Form S-3 (No. 333-275345) (the “registration statement”) for the registration of the Shares and other securities of the Company under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ended, and the rules and regulations of the Commission thereunder (collectively, the “Act”); and such registration statement sets forth the terms of the offering, sale and plan of distribution of the Shares and contains or incorporates by reference additional information concerning the Company and its business. 1.Issuance and Sale.
(a)Upon the basis of the representations, warranties and agreements and subject to the terms and conditions set forth herein and provided the Company provides the applicable Agent with any due diligence materials and information reasonably requested by such Agent or its counsel necessary for such Agent to satisfy its due diligence obligations, on any Exchange Business Day (as defined below) selected by the Company, the Company and such Agent shall enter into an agreement in accordance with Section 2 hereof regarding the number of Shares to be placed by such Agent, as agent, and the manner in which and other terms upon which such placement is to occur (each such transaction being referred to as an “Agency Transaction”). The Company may also (i) offer to sell the Shares directly to an Agent, as principal, in which event such parties shall enter into a separate agreement (each, a “Terms Agreement”) in substantially the form of Exhibit A hereto (with such changes thereto as may be agreed upon by the Company and such Agent to accommodate a transaction involving additional underwriters), relating to such sale in accordance with Section 2(g) of this Agreement (each such transaction being referred to as a “Principal Transaction”) or (ii) enter into one or more forward stock purchase transactions (each, a “Forward Transaction”) with a Forward Purchaser as set forth in a separate letter agreement, a form of which is attached hereto as Exhibit B (each, a “Confirmation”, and together the “Confirmations”). As used herein, (i) the “Term” shall be the period commencing on the date hereof and ending on the earlier of (x) the date on which the aggregate Gross Sales Price of Shares issued and sold pursuant to this Agreement, any Terms Agreement and any Confirmation is equal to the Maximum Amount and (y) any termination of this Agreement pursuant to Section 8 hereof, (ii) an “Exchange Business Day” means any day during the Term that is a trading day for the Exchange other than a day on which trading on the Exchange is scheduled to close prior to its regular weekday closing time, (iii) “Exchange” means the Nasdaq Global Select Market and (iv) “Forward Settlement Date” means, for sales in establishing the applicable Forward Purchaser’s initial hedge under any Confirmation, unless otherwise specified, the second (2nd) Exchange Business Day (or such earlier day as is industry practice for regular-way trading) following the date on which such sales are made.
(b)Subject to the terms and conditions set forth below, the Company appoints each Agent as agent in connection with the offer and sale of Shares in any Agency Transactions entered into hereunder. Each Agent will use commercially reasonable efforts, consistent with its normal trading and sales practices, to sell such Shares in accordance with the terms and subject to the conditions hereof and of the applicable Transaction Acceptance (as defined below). Neither the Company nor any Agent shall have any obligation to enter into an Agency Transaction. The Company shall be obligated to issue and sell through the Agents, and each of the Agents shall be obligated to use its respective commercially reasonable efforts, consistent with its normal trading and sales practices and as provided herein and in the applicable Transaction Acceptance, to place Shares only if and when the Company makes a Transaction Proposal (as defined below) to such Agent related to such an Agency Transaction and a Transaction
2


Acceptance related to such Agency Transaction has been delivered to the Company by such Agent as provided in Section 2 below. In addition, subject to the terms and conditions set forth herein, the Company may, in consultation with a Forward Purchaser and the applicable Agent, instruct such Forward Purchaser to borrow, offer and sell Shares through such Agent, as forward seller, and enter into one or more Confirmations with respect to such Shares. In connection therewith, the Company and such Forward Purchaser understand that such Forward Purchaser, through such Agent, as forward seller and sales agent, will effect sales of Shares on the terms set forth in this Agreement. Nothing herein shall constitute a commitment by any Forward Purchaser to borrow, offer or sell Shares, or to enter into any Forward Transaction. Such a commitment (if any) would be set forth in, and would be subject to the terms of, a Confirmation with respect to such Forward Transaction.
(c)Each Agent, as agent in any Agency Transaction, hereby covenants and agrees, severally and not jointly, not to make any sales of the Shares on behalf of the Company pursuant to this Agreement other than (A) by means of ordinary brokers’ transactions between members of the Exchange that qualify for delivery of a Prospectus in accordance with Rule 153 under the Act and meet the definition of an “at the market offering” under Rule 415(a)(4) under the Act (such transactions are hereinafter referred to as “At the Market Offerings”) and (B) such other sales of the Shares on behalf of the Company in its capacity as agent of the Company as shall be agreed by the Company and such Agent in writing. Each Agent, as forward seller for the applicable Forward Purchaser, hereby covenants and agrees not to make any sales of the Shares on behalf of such Forward Purchaser pursuant to this Agreement other than by means of ordinary brokers’ transactions between members of the Exchange that qualify for delivery of a Prospectus in accordance with Rule 153 under the Act.
(d)If Shares are to be sold in an Agency Transaction in an At the Market Offering, the applicable Agent will confirm in writing to the Company the number of Shares sold on any Exchange Business Day and the related Gross Sales Price and Net Sales Price (as each of such terms is defined in Section 2(b) below) no later than the opening of trading on the immediately following Exchange Business Day.
(e)If the Company shall default on its obligation to deliver Shares to an Agent pursuant to the terms of any Agency Transaction or Terms Agreement, the Company shall (i) indemnify and hold harmless such Agent, and its successors and assigns from and against any and all losses, claims, damages, liabilities and expenses arising from or as a result of such default by the Company and (ii) notwithstanding any such default, pay to such Agent the commission to which it would otherwise be entitled in connection with such sale in accordance with Section 2(b) below.
(f)The Company acknowledges and agrees that (i) there can be no assurance that an Agent will be successful in selling the Shares, (ii) no Agent shall incur any liability or obligation to the Company or any other person or entity if it does not sell Shares for any reason other than a failure by such Agent to use its commercially reasonable efforts consistent with its normal trading and sales practices and applicable law and regulations to sell such Shares in accordance with the terms of this Agreement, and (iii) no Agent shall be under any obligation to purchase Shares on a principal basis pursuant to this Agreement, except as may otherwise be specifically agreed by such Agent and the Company in a Terms Agreement.

2.     The terms of the particular Transaction to which this Confirmation relates are as follows:
General Terms:
Trade Date:[ ], 20[ ]
Effective Date:
The first day occurring on or after the Trade Date on which Shares that are sold through [ ] (the “Agent”) acting as forward seller for Dealer pursuant to the Equity Distribution Agreement, dated [ ], 2023 among Counterparty, Dealer, the Agent and the other parties thereto (as amended or otherwise modified from time to time, the “Distribution Agreement”) have settled.
Seller:Counterparty
Buyer:Dealer
Shares:The common stock of Counterparty, with a par value of $6.50 per share (Ticker Symbol: “AEP”)
Number of Shares:
As specified in the Pricing Supplement, the aggregate number of Shares that are sold through the Agent acting as forward seller for Dealer pursuant to the Distribution Agreement during the period from and including the Trade Date through and including the Hedge Completion Date, not to exceed an aggregate of [______] Shares; provided, however, that on each Settlement Date, the Number of Shares shall be reduced by the number of Settlement Shares for such date.
Hedge Completion Date:
The earliest of (i) the date specified in writing as the Hedge Completion Date by Counterparty in a notice delivered on or prior to such specified Hedge Completion Date, (ii) any Settlement Date and (iii) [ ], 202[ ]. Promptly after the Hedge Completion Date, Dealer will furnish Counterparty with a pricing supplement (the “Pricing Supplement”) substantially in the form of Annex A hereto specifying the Hedge Completion Date, the Number of Shares as of the Hedge Completion Date (the “Initial Number of Shares”), the Initial Forward Price and the Final Date, all determined in accordance with the terms hereof.
Initial Forward Price:
As specified in the Pricing Supplement, to be the product of (i) an amount equal to 1 minus [__]%;and (ii) the Volume-Weighted Hedge Price, subject to adjustment as set forth herein.
    -7-


Volume-Weighted Hedge Price:
The volume-weighted average of the Gross Sales Prices (as defined in the Distribution Agreement) at which the Shares are sold through the Agent acting as forward seller for Dealer pursuant to the Distribution Agreement during the period from and including the Trade Date through and including the Hedge Completion Date (to the extent such Share sales have settled); provided that, for the purposes of calculating the Initial Forward Price, each such Gross Sales Price (other than the Gross Sales Price for the Hedge Completion Date) shall be subject to adjustment by the Calculation Agent in the same manner as the Forward Price pursuant to clause (b) of the definition thereof during the period from, and including the Trade Date to, and including, the Hedge Completion Date (such period, the “Initial Hedge Period”).
Forward Price:
(a)    On the Hedge Completion Date, the Initial Forward Price; and
(b)    On each calendar day thereafter, (i) the Forward Price as of the immediately preceding calendar day multiplied by (ii) the sum of 1 and the Daily Rate for such day; provided that, on each Forward Price Reduction Date, the Forward Price in effect on such date shall be the Forward Price otherwise in effect on such date, minus the Forward Price Reduction Amount for such Forward Price Reduction Date.
Notwithstanding the foregoing, to the extent Counterparty delivers Shares hereunder on or after a Forward Price Reduction Date and on or before the record date for an ordinary cash dividend with an ex-dividend date corresponding to such Forward Price Reduction Date, the Calculation Agent shall adjust the Forward Price to the extent it determines, in good faith, that such an adjustment is appropriate to preserve the economic intent of the parties (taking into account Dealer’s commercially reasonable hedge positions in respect of the Transaction).
Notwithstanding any other provision herein or in the Equity Definitions to the contrary, the Forward Price at any time shall in no event be less than the par value per Share on the Trade Date.
Daily Rate:
For any day, a rate (which may be positive or negative) equal to (i) (a) Overnight Bank Funding Rate for such day minus (b) the Spread divided by (ii) 365.
Overnight Bank Funding Rate:
For any day, the rate set forth for such day opposite the caption “Overnight Bank Funding Rate”, as such rate is displayed on Bloomberg Screen “OBFR01 <Index> <GO>”, or any successor page; provided that, if no rate appears for a particular day on such page, the rate for the immediately preceding day for which a rate does so appear shall be used for such day.

Physical Settlement:
On any Settlement Date in respect of which Physical Settlement applies, Counterparty shall deliver to Dealer through the Clearance System a number of Shares equal to the Settlement Shares in respect of which Physical Settlement applies for such Settlement Date, and Dealer shall pay to Counterparty, by wire transfer of immediately available funds to an account designated by Counterparty, an amount equal to the Physical Settlement Amount for such Settlement Date. If, on any Settlement Date, the Shares to be delivered by Counterparty to Dealer hereunder are not so delivered (the “Deferred Shares”), and a Forward Price Reduction Date occurs during the period from, and including, such Settlement Date to, but excluding, the date such Shares are actually delivered to Dealer, then the portion of the Physical Settlement Amount payable by Dealer to Counterparty in respect of the Deferred Shares shall be reduced by an amount equal to the Forward Price Reduction Amount for such Forward Price Reduction Date, multiplied by the number of Deferred Shares. For the avoidance of doubt, no Forward Price Reduction Amount for a Forward Price Reduction Date shall be applied to reduce the Forward Price more than once.
Physical Settlement Amount:
For any Settlement Date for which Physical Settlement is applicable, an amount in cash equal to the product of (a) the Forward Price in effect on the relevant Settlement Date multiplied by (b) the Settlement Shares to which Physical Settlement applies for such Settlement Date.
Cash Settlement:On any Settlement Date in respect of which Cash Settlement applies, if the Cash Settlement Amount (calculated in respect of the Settlement Shares in respect of which Cash Settlement applies) is (i) a positive number, Dealer will pay the Cash Settlement Amount to Counterparty or (ii) a negative number, Counterparty will pay the absolute value of the Cash Settlement Amount to Dealer. Such amounts shall be paid on such Settlement Date by wire transfer of immediately available funds.
    -13-


Cash Settlement Amount:
An amount determined by the Calculation Agent equal to:
(a)    (i)(A) the weighted average (weighted on the same basis as sub-clause (B)) of the Forward Prices on each day during the applicable Unwind Period (calculated assuming no reduction to the Forward Price for any Forward Price Reduction Date that occurs during such Unwind Period, which is accounted for in clause (b) below), minus USD [ ], minus (B) the weighted average price (the “Unwind Purchase Price”) at which Dealer purchases Shares during the Unwind Period to unwind its hedge with respect to the portion of the Number of Shares to be settled through Cash Settlement or Net Stock Settlement (including, for the avoidance of doubt, purchases on any Disrupted Day in part), taking into account Shares anticipated to be delivered or received if Net Stock Settlement applies and the restrictions of Rule 10b-18 under the Exchange Act agreed to hereunder, multiplied by (ii) the Settlement Shares to which Cash Settlement or Net Stock Settlement, as applicable, applies for the relevant Settlement Date; minus
(b)    the product of (i) the Forward Price Reduction Amount for any Forward Price Reduction Date that occurs during such Unwind Period, and (ii) the number of Settlement Shares in respect of which Cash Settlement or Net Stock Settlement, as applicable, applies for such Settlement Date with respect to which Dealer has not unwound its hedge, including the settlement of such unwinds, as of such Forward Price Reduction Date.
Net Stock Settlement:
On any Settlement Date in respect of which Net Stock Settlement applies, if the Cash Settlement Amount (calculated in respect of the Settlement Shares in respect of which Net Stock Settlement applies) is a (i) positive number, Dealer shall deliver a number of Shares to Counterparty equal to the Net Stock Settlement Shares, or (ii) negative number, Counterparty shall deliver a number of Shares to Dealer equal to the Net Stock Settlement Shares; provided that, if during the applicable Unwind Period Dealer determines in its commercially reasonable judgment that it would be required to deliver Net Stock Settlement Shares to Counterparty, Dealer may elect to deliver a portion of such Net Stock Settlement Shares on one or more dates prior to the applicable Settlement Date.
    -14-


Net Stock Settlement Shares:
With respect to a Settlement Date, the absolute value of the Cash Settlement Amount (calculated in respect of the Settlement Shares in respect of which Net Stock Settlement applies) divided by the Unwind Purchase Price, with the number of Shares rounded up in the event such calculation results in a fractional number.
Unwind Period:The period from and including the first Exchange Business Day following the date Counterparty validly elects Cash Settlement or Net Stock Settlement in respect of a Settlement Date through the second Scheduled Trading Day preceding such Settlement Date, subject to “Termination Settlement” as described in Paragraph 7(g) below.
Share Cap:
Notwithstanding any other provision of this Confirmation, in no event will Counterparty be required to deliver to Dealer on any Settlement Date, whether pursuant to Physical Settlement, Net Stock Settlement or any Private Placement Settlement, a number of Shares in excess of (i) two times the Initial Number of Shares minus (ii) the aggregate number of Shares delivered by Counterparty to Dealer hereunder prior to such Settlement Date, in each case, subject to adjustment from time to time in accordance with the provisions of this Confirmation or the Equity Definitions.

(c)    Interpretive Letter. The parties agree and acknowledge that this Transaction is being entered into in accordance with the October 9, 2003 interpretive letter from the staff of the Securities and Exchange Commission to Goldman, Sachs & Co. (the “Interpretive Letter”). In addition, Counterparty represents that it is eligible to conduct a primary offering of Shares on Form S-3, the offering contemplated by the Distribution Agreement complies with Rule 415 under the Securities Act of 1933, as amended (the “Securities Act”), and the Shares are “actively traded” as defined in Rule 101(c)(1) of Regulation M.
(d)    Agreements and Acknowledgments Regarding Shares.
(i)    Counterparty agrees and acknowledges that, in respect of any Shares delivered to Dealer hereunder, such Shares shall be newly issued (unless mutually agreed otherwise by the parties) and shall, upon such delivery, be duly and validly authorized, issued and outstanding, fully paid and nonassessable, free of any lien, charge, claim or other encumbrance and not subject to any preemptive or similar rights and shall, upon such issuance, be accepted for listing or quotation on the Exchange, subject to notice of issuance and Paragraph 7(h) below.
(ii)    Counterparty acknowledges that Dealer (or an affiliate of Dealer) will hedge its exposure to this Transaction by selling Shares borrowed from third party securities lenders pursuant to a registration statement. The parties acknowledge that, pursuant to the terms of the Interpretive Letter, the Shares (up to the Initial Number of Shares) delivered by Counterparty to Dealer (or an affiliate of Dealer) in connection with this Transaction may be used by Dealer (or an affiliate of Dealer) to close out open borrowings of Shares created in the course of its hedging activities relating to its exposure under this Transaction without further registration of the delivery of such Shares and without delivering a prospectus in connection with the delivery of such Shares. Accordingly, and subject to Paragraph 7(d)(iv), Counterparty agrees that the Shares that it delivers to Dealer (or an affiliate of Dealer) upon settlement of the Transaction will not bear a restrictive legend and that such Shares will be deposited in, and the delivery thereof shall be effected through the facilities of, the Clearance System.
(iii)    Counterparty agrees and acknowledges that it has reserved and will keep available at all times, free from preemptive or similar rights and free from any lien, charge, claim or other encumbrance, authorized but unissued Shares at least equal to the Share Cap, solely for the purpose of settlement under this Transaction.
(iv)    Unless the provisions set forth below under “Private Placement Procedures” are applicable, Dealer agrees to use any Shares delivered by Counterparty hereunder on any Settlement Date to return Shares to securities lenders to close out open securities loans created by Dealer or an affiliate of Dealer in the course of Dealer’s or such affiliate’s hedging activities related to Dealer’s exposure under this Transaction.
